Hi everyone, could someone please tell me what the orange warning light on the dashboard means?
I have a Xantia 98 1.8 LX Estate Manual.
I bought her about 1 month ago and don;t have the manual to check what the light means - it's a weird shape on the far left of the console, with what I can only describe as possibly an orange engine and a black K shape in it!? (excuse my artistic impression of it!)
Can anyone enlighten me?

That's your Engine Management Light, also known as the "K" light. So-called because the K is an approximation of the schematic symbol for a transistor so the full symbol of a transistor inside an engine is telling you the Engine ECU has a fault or faults stored.

You will need a diagnostics session to determine the cause and to enable you to make a repair and put the light out.

Is the engine showing any obvious performance issues? A clue to rough running may enable the problem to be revealed without formal diagnostics.

If you have the radio code, it is worth disconnecting the battery for an hour to reset the ECU. This may extriguish the light if the original cause of the light illuminating has been cleared.
